Course Content

• Introduction to Humanitarian Needs Assessment & Survey Design
• Sampling Strategies for Humanitarian Contexts (including stratified sampling, cluster sampling)
• Questionnaire Design & Pretesting for Humanitarian Surveys
• Data Collection Methods in Humanitarian Settings (Qualitative & Quantitative)
• Data Management & Cleaning for Humanitarian Data
• Data Analysis Techniques for Humanitarian Surveys (statistical analysis, thematic analysis)
• Ethical Considerations in Humanitarian Research & Survey Design
• Report Writing & Dissemination of Humanitarian Survey Findings
• Security & Logistics in Humanitarian Survey Implementation
• Humanitarian Survey Design & GIS Integration (Geographic Information Systems)

UK Humanitarian Survey Design: Career Landscape

Role Description
Humanitarian Data Analyst Analyze complex datasets to inform humanitarian response strategies; requires advanced statistical skills and knowledge of survey methodology. Strong demand for professionals with experience in R and Python.
Survey Methodologist (Survey Design Specialist) Develop and implement robust survey instruments, ensuring data quality and ethical considerations are met. Expertise in sampling techniques and questionnaire design is crucial.
Monitoring & Evaluation Officer (Humanitarian Program Evaluation) Oversee data collection and analysis for humanitarian projects, providing evidence-based insights to improve program effectiveness. Experience in impact assessment and quantitative analysis is key.
GIS & Remote Sensing Specialist (Geographic Information Systems) Integrate spatial data into humanitarian surveys, creating maps and visualizations to support decision-making. Proficiency in ArcGIS or QGIS is essential.
